UKCM buys Trafford Retail Park for £33m

Aberdeen Standard Investments’ UK Commercial Property REIT has bought Trafford Retail Park in Manchester from Peel L&P for £33m.

The park delivers an annual income of around £2.5m per year, with an average rent of £17.17 per sq ft across all stores.

Built in 1999, the circa 12-acre site comprises around 143,000 sq ft of retail warehousing across 14 units, ranging in size from 2,000 to 35,000 sq ft.
